Module: Skewer

Included in:
Cuke
Defined in:
lib/cli.rb,
lib/cuke.rb,
lib/node.rb,
lib/util.rb,
lib/hooks.rb,
lib/config.rb,
lib/parser.rb,
lib/puppet.rb,
lib/skewer.rb,
lib/source.rb,
lib/aws/node.rb,
lib/stub_node.rb,
lib/eucalyptus.rb,
lib/aws/service.rb,
lib/puppet_node.rb,
lib/bootstrapper.rb,
lib/rackspace/node.rb,
lib/skewer/version.rb,
lib/rackspace/images.rb,
lib/ersatz/ssh_result.rb,
lib/rackspace/service.rb,
lib/aws/security_group.rb,
lib/ersatz/ersatz_node.rb,
lib/puppet_runtime_error.rb

Defined Under Namespace

Modules: AWS, Rackspace Classes: Bootstrapper, CLI, Cuke, ErsatzNode, ErsatzSSHResult, Eucalyptus, Hooks, Node, Puppet, PuppetNode, PuppetRuntimeError, SkewerConfig, Source, StubNode, Util

Constant Summary collapse

VERSION =
"0.1.1"

Class Method Summary collapse

Class Method Details

.loggerObject



5
6
7
# File 'lib/skewer.rb', line 5

def logger
  @log = @log ? @log : Logger.new(STDOUT)
end

.logger=(logger) ⇒ Object



9
10
11
# File 'lib/skewer.rb', line 9

def logger=(logger)
  @log = logger
end